Having aided the US in it's illegal and blatant imperialism and defiance of the UN the very least we can do is welcome these innocent men. They were in the wrong place at the wrong time, spent 8 years in captivity, their human rights denied without proper trial, ultimately victims of highly advanced US Intelligence operations that offered large sums of cash to local tribal leaders for the capture of alleged "terrorists" in Afghanistan.
As a people and a self respecting nation as well as an act of human empathy and solidarity with those subjected to gross injustice we should welcome these men with open arms and push our regime...cough, cough I mean government, to accept many more like them.

I admit I've been bemused by the media feting which announces each European state's quota of post Gitmo displaced persons. European states which were undeniably complicit in extra-ordinary rendition and unquestionably reticent to challenge the establishment of Guantanamo, have following the lead of the Spanish state offered to take in, house, nurture, & keep safe numbers of ex-Gitmo detainees ranging from the pretty solid number of one to two to three to four to the very impressive Italian and Spanish offers of something between eight and nine .
at this rate Obama will have shut up shop in camp Delta long after he's exhausted EU and NATO ally hospitality and has moved on to giving the Chinese about a hundred, perhaps to assuage their pique that they're obviously not getting their Islamic seperatists back.
